Hotel Sleep Inn Raleigh Durham Airport - Durham (Nc) United States - Photos
» Hotel Sleep Inn Raleigh Durham Airport - Durham (Nc) United States
Hotel Sleep Inn Raleigh Durham Airport - Durham (Nc) United States - Search and Book Hotel
5208 Page Rd I-40 & Page Rd
Durham Durham (Nc)
Hotels 2 Stars United States